Run progression.
Every run is conversational pace — slow enough to talk in full sentences. Slower than your ego wants. Exactly what builds the engine without breaking the body.
The weeks
Dull ache that fades in 24 hours — fine.
Ache that lingers 48+ — 3–5 days off, swap to bike, restart at half volume.
Body tracker.
The mirror tells the truth more reliably than the scale. Track both. Weigh weekly, not daily — daily fluctuations are noise.
Weight trend
Weigh-in history
Take three angles — front, side, back. Same light, same time of day, same pose. Weekly is enough. Stored on this device only.
